Exploring Sourdough and Ciabatta Bread

When it comes to choosing the right bread for your Grilled Fig Jam Sandwich Melt, sourdough and ciabatta stand out as the top contenders. Both types of bread offer distinct characteristics that enhance the grilling process and overall flavor of the sandwich.

Sourdough bread is known for its tangy flavor and chewy texture, which results from a natural fermentation process involving wild yeast and lactic acid bacteria. This fermentation not only contributes to its unique taste but also creates a crust that becomes perfectly crispy when grilled. On the other hand, ciabatta, with its airy interior and crisp crust, provides a light yet hearty foundation for the sandwich. The open crumb structure allows for a delightful contrast in textures, making each bite an adventure.

Both sourdough and ciabatta are ideal for grilling due to their sturdy crusts, which help to seal in the flavors and prevent the ingredients from spilling out. Plus, the toasty exterior adds a satisfying crunch that complements the creamy cheeses and sweet fig jam.

Preparing the Bread for Grilling

The importance of buttering the bread cannot be overstated. A generous layer of butter on the outside of each slice creates a golden-brown crust when grilled, enhancing the sandwich’s flavor and visual appeal. Additionally, the butter helps prevent the bread from becoming soggy due to the moisture from the cheese and fig jam.

To prepare the bread, start by slicing your chosen loaf into thick pieces, about half an inch to three-quarters of an inch thick. This thickness strikes the right balance between stability and tenderness, allowing the sandwich to hold its shape while still offering a satisfying bite. Once sliced, spread softened butter on one side of each piece.

For an added layer of flavor, you might consider mixing fresh herbs into the butter. This simple step can elevate the sandwich, infusing the crust with aromatic notes that complement the other ingredients.

Next, preheat your grill or skillet over medium heat. A well-heated surface is essential for achieving that desirable crispy exterior while ensuring the cheese melts perfectly. Once the skillet is hot, place the buttered side of the bread down onto the grill, allowing it to toast while you prepare the filling.

As you prepare the filling, you’ll want to layer your ingredients thoughtfully. Start with a generous spread of fig jam on the unbuttered side of one slice of bread. Follow this with a layer of creamy goat cheese, crumbled or sliced, and then add a layer of sharp cheddar. To finish, sprinkle some fresh thyme leaves over the cheese before topping with another slice of bread, buttered side facing out.

With the sandwich assembled, it’s time to grill it to perfection. Place the sandwich in the preheated skillet and cook until the bread is golden brown and crispy, about 3-4 minutes per side. This slow grilling allows the cheeses to melt and meld with the fig jam, creating a deliciously gooey filling that you won’t want to miss.

Balancing the Ratio of Ingredients

Achieving the perfect balance of ingredients is crucial. You want enough fig jam to impart sweetness without overwhelming the other flavors. A good rule of thumb is to use about one tablespoon of jam per sandwich. For the cheese, aim for 2-3 ounces, depending on how cheesy you want your sandwich. The greens should be a light handful, just enough to add freshness without making the sandwich too bulky. By maintaining this balance, the distinct flavors of each ingredient will shine through, creating a harmonious blend that delights the palate.

Grilling Techniques for Optimal Results

Once your sandwich is assembled, it’s time to grill it to perfection. The grilling technique you use can make a significant difference in the outcome, particularly in terms of texture and flavor.

Temperature Control for Even Grilling

Start by preheating your skillet or grill pan over medium heat. If the temperature is too high, the bread may burn while the cheese remains unmelted. Conversely, too low a temperature may result in a soggy sandwich. A medium heat setting allows for a slow and even cooking process, ensuring the cheese melts thoroughly while the bread achieves that perfect golden brown crust.

Tips for Achieving That Perfect Golden Brown Crust

For a beautifully toasted exterior, consider spreading a thin layer of butter on the outside of the bread before grilling. This not only enhances the flavor but also helps achieve that coveted crispy texture. Additionally, pressing down gently with a spatula while grilling can help the sandwich cook evenly and firmly. Flip the sandwich after 3-4 minutes, or once the underside is golden brown, and repeat on the other side. Keep an eye on it as it cooks; once both sides are golden and the cheese is melty, your sandwich is ready to be devoured.

Grilled Fig Jam Sandwich Melt

Elevate your lunch game with our Grilled Fig Jam Sandwich Melt, a delicious combo of creamy goat cheese, sharp cheddar, and sweet fig jam nestled between crispy sourdough or ciabatta. This easy-to-make sandwich delights with its balance of flavors and textures, making it perfect for brunch or a snack. Explore simple preparation techniques, enjoy fresh herbs for an extra touch, and indulge in a gourmet experience right at home. Your taste buds will thank you!

Ingredients

8 slices of sourdough or ciabatta bread

1 cup fig jam

8 oz goat cheese, softened

4 oz sharp cheddar cheese, grated

4 tablespoons unsalted butter, softened

1 tablespoon fresh thyme leaves (optional)

Pinch of salt and black pepper

Instructions

Prepare the Bread: Lay out the slices of bread on a clean surface. Spread butter on one side of each slice. This will become the outer side of the sandwich for that delicious golden crust.

    Assemble the Sandwich: On the unbuttered side of half the slices, spread a generous tablespoon of fig jam. On top of the fig jam, spread about 2 ounces of goat cheese, then sprinkle a little salt, black pepper, and fresh thyme leaves if using. Top with the grated sharp cheddar cheese for a delightful meltiness. Place another slice of bread on top, buttered side facing out, to create a sandwich.

      Grill the Sandwiches: Preheat a skillet or griddle over medium heat. Once hot, place the sandwiches in the skillet (you may need to work in batches). Grill for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until the bread is golden brown and crispy, and the cheese is melting. Press down gently with a spatula to ensure even grilling.

        Serve: Once grilled to perfection, remove the sandwiches from the skillet. Let them sit for a minute before slicing in half. This helps the cheese to set slightly. Serve warm and enjoy with a side of fresh arugula or your favorite salad for a balanced meal.

          Prep Time: 10 minutes | Total Time: 20 minutes | Servings: 4
